poulan 3300 fuel lines rotted off help?
« on: December 27, 2014, 07:41:09 pm »
I just  got a Poulan 3300. All the lines are gone( fuel and impulse), and I have no idea where they should go. I need a repair manual or a bunch of help from you. If you have any idea of where they go please help. My father-in-law gave me this saw because he just didn't need it. I would like to fix it just to use occasionally. Looking at my dads I just redone.

Looks like tank vent (pinkish)is front line and the fuel line (yellow)is the rear line.

left side fuel line attaches

right side top impulse line attaches. Also runs through tank area in front of carb area to nippile on back of cylinder crankcase area.

The only thing I might add is when you do the impulse line try and find rubber instead of the tygon.
The rubber seems to hold up better with the heat where it attaches down on the cylinder.
